About 9,000 men clad only in loincloths joined in a free-for-
all at a Buddhist temple in Japan, trying to secure two pieces
of sacred wood.
The event at Saidaiji Temple in Okayama was part of the 500th
anniversary of Saidaiji Eyo, described as “one of Japan’s
three oddest festivals.”
Whoever got out with the two chunks of wood, if not his
“fundoshi” or white loincloth, was to be proclaimed by the
temple’s monks as “the man of fortune for the year.”
The ceremony began about 10 p.m. Saturday with a purification
ritual in which the men poured cold water on themselves. Then,
at midnight, the monks turned off the lights and dropped the
two 8-inch sticks among them and the struggle began.

————- Rome: No ice cream after 1 a.m. ————–
ROME – Authorities in Rome said a law to take effect in
March bans ice cream, pizza and sandwich vendors from
operating after 1 a.m. Officials said the city council
measure was designed to bring the city’s nightlife to a
close at an earlier hour, ANSA reported Thursday. “This
applies to croissant makers, ice cream makers, cake shops,
yogurt shops, sandwich shops, take-aways and rotisseries,”
city councilor Davide Bordoni said. “One in the morning
seems to us a reasonable hour that is satisfactory for
both the shop owners and residents,” he said.

———- Teen fired after calling job ‘boring’ ———–
CLACTON, England – A 16-year-old British girl said she was
fired from her office job after managers saw that she had
branded her position “boring” on Facebook. Kimberley Swann
said she was called into her manager’s office at Ivell
Marketing & Logistics in Clacton, England, and given a
letter stating that she was being fired from her job as an
office administrator after she called the job “boring” on
her Facebook page, The Daily Telegraph reported Thursday.
“Following your comments made on Facebook about your job
and the company we feel it is better that, as you are not
happy and do not enjoy your work we end your employment
with Ivell Marketing & Logistics with immediate effect,”
the letter read. “I did not even put the company’s name,
I just put that my job was boring. They were just being
nosy, going through everything. I think it is really sad,
it makes them look stupid that they are going to be so
petty,” Swann said.
———- 100-year-old man still hard at work ———–
SOUTH ST. PAUL, Minn. – A Minnesota man who marked his
100th birthday Thursday continues to work half days at
the company he has owned since 1955, family members said.
Bill Horst, son of centenarian Errett “Eddie” Horst, said
his father still puts in weekday hours at Globe Publishing
in South St. Paul, Minn., and until six months ago, he
was driving himself to work for daily 8-hour shifts, the
St. Paul (Minn.) Pioneer-Press reported. “He would’ve been
gone at 85 if he had retired,” Bill Horst said. “He comes
here every day, and it makes him feel like he’s a part of
the place. People — his old clients — still come in here
to see him and call to see how he’s doing. But there just
aren’t a lot of his old buddies left.” Eddie Horst, who
has 15 great-grandchildren, said that despite needing a
magnifying glass to read mail and invoices since his eye-
sight began failing last year, he is otherwise in perfect
condition to work. “Other than my eyesight, I’m fine,” he
said.

———- Couple, 14 and 17, divorce in Israel ————
JERUSALEM – The Jerusalem Rabbinic Court has granted a
divorce to the youngest couple to ever apply in Israel,
a 14-year-old girl and her 17-year-old husband. A spokes-
woman for the Rabbinic Courts Administration said the
groom’s parents insisted on the divorce after they
discovered that he and his young wife had married under
Jewish law by exchanging vows in front of two witnesses,
giving one another rings and consummating the relation-
ship, The Jerusalem Post reported Thursday. “We want young
people to learn from this case,” the spokeswoman said.
“Getting married like this can ruin a young person’s life.”
Rabbi Eliyahu Ben-Dahan, director of the Rabbinic Court
Administration, said young people should take the lesson
from the divorce that “marriage is not a joke but a
serious commitment that should not be taken lightly.”
